Pavlos and Marie-Chantal of Greece welcome fifth child
Crown Prince Pavlos of Greece, 41, and his wife, Princess Marie-Chantal, 39, have welcomed their fifth child, a son. The baby boy, who’s name has not been announced, arrived at 6:45 a.m. at Cedars-Sinai Medical Center on Sunday, June 29th. He weighed in at 8 lbs, 8 oz, and mother and son are doing "very well," according to a rep.
The new baby joins siblings Princess Maria-Olympia, 11 ½, Prince Constantine Alexios, 9 ½, Prince Achileas-Andreas, 7 ½, and Prince Odysseas-Kimon, 3 ½. The pregnancy was announced in January.
The family continues to use their courtesy European royalty titles; however, the Hellenic Republic abolished the monarchy in 1974.

No, they don’t live in Greece. Only recently did King Constantine and Queen Anne-Marie get the right to move back to Tatoi Palace in Greece, but AFAIK, none of their children live in Greece. Pavlos & Marie-Chantal live in London, Alexia lives in Spain (more specifically the Canary Islands) Nikolaos and Theodora live in London and Philippos is a student at Georgetown in the US.
The reason they probably went to Cedars-Sinai is because when Marie-Chantal had Odysseas-Kimon, she experienced a lot of blood loss, and both she and Odysseas nearly died, so this time, they wanted to take extra precaution and had the baby at a well-respected and state-of-the-art hospital in case of an emergency.
